The Jefferson County Extension office (located at the C. Beaty Hanna Horticulture and Environmental Center) will be hosting a Master Gardener Volunteer Training Course on Thursdays, from 9:00 am to 2:30 pm, beginning January 12th and going through April 12, 2012. The purpose of this nationwide Extension education program is to train volunteers to be community educators by providing science-based information on growing and caring for plants in their landscapes and gardens. The training course will provide numerous hours of instruction in plant science and horticulture subjects. Specialists from the Alabama Cooperative Extension System, Auburn University, and local gardening experts will be the instructors for the course. The topics to be covered include Plant Biology, Soils and Fertility, Herbs and Perennials, Plant Pathology, Entomology, Plant Propagation, Woody Plant Selection, Plant Care and Pruning, Lawn Care and Weed Control, Vegetable Gardening and Composting, Invasive Plant ID and Control, and Landscape Design. After completing the course, Master Gardener interns will be required to give 50 hours of volunteer service to Extension and their communities through beautification projects, horticultural workshops and demonstrations, helping neighborhood schools and churches, and much more. ServSafe is a food safety training and certificate program administered by the National Restaurant Association. The program is accredited by ANSI and the Conference for Food Protection.
A ServSafe certificate is a basic credential required by many restaurants for their management staff. |

TIMBER TAX AND RETURN PREPARATION
Locations and Dates: Auburn, AL February 16th; Livingston, AL February 21st; Huntsville, AL February 23rd; Tuscaloosa, AL March 1st; Fairhope, AL March 15th
PROGRAM OBJECTIVE AND SPEAKER
This program is designed to help landowners complete
their income tax return for owning and/or selling timber.
Basic items of income and expenses will be discussed and
categorized for income tax purposes. Handouts will
include copies of completed IRS forms.
Dr. Robert A. Tufts is an attorney and Associate
Professor in the School of Forestry and Wildlife Sciences
at Auburn University. He earned B.S. and M.S degrees in
forestry from Louisiana State University and a Ph.D. in
forestry from Virginia Tech. He also earned a J.D. from
Jones School of Law, Faulkner University and a Master of
Laws (in Taxation) from the University of Alabama. Dr.
Tufts teaches estate planning, property law, environmental
law, surveying, forest roads, and low-volume road design
courses at Auburn University. His current research
focuses on tax and property issues affecting forest land
owners. |
